VICTORY CHRISTIAN CENTRE – Ndeeba owned radio station, Impact FM Lwasamayinja has won an award of the leading Gospel radio station of the year in East Africa, beating Upendo FM radio (Tanzania), Radio Maria (Tanzania), Energy radio (Kenya) and Praise Power radio Station (Tanzania)! The winner radio station is located in Ndeeba, Kampala at Victory Christian Centre Church near Kabaka’s Palace, Mengo.

During a mega function which took place from The Super Dome Hall Masaki Dar es salaam, Tanzania on Saturday June 28, 2025, East Africans voted Impact Fm Uganda their number one Gospel Station and the award was received by Acting CEO Mrs Juliet Scovia Nabisibo Kiseera amidst chants from Ugandans in attendance. She was accompanied by Mrs. Barbra Mukisa (Traffic Station Manager) and Gospel Artist Mrs. Carol Budwike. Congratulations!

ABOUT IMPACT FM UGANDA

Celebration of legacy, leadership, and the Power of the Gospel, Impact FM first won the coveted Number 1 Gospel Station in Uganda, and then it was nominated to contest for the same post in East Africa by the East Africa Gospel Music Awards, EAGMA which it won, yesterday! 

lmpact FM’s emerging number one Gospel Station in East Africa was not surprising. Since its inception in 1997, Impact FM Uganda has stood as the trailblazer of Gospel broadcasting, Uganda’s oldest and most resilient Gospel radio station.

BEHIND EVERY GREAT VOICE IS GREAT LEADERSHIP

At the heart of Impact FM is a visionary leadership team, prayerfully steering the station with integrity, innovation, and Kingdom purpose. On 98.4 in Kampala City, 101.5 Masaka City, 107.6 Jinja City, 103.7 Mbale City the trend becomes clear.
